Intimidad


This is an original Netflix series that came out a little over a year ago. As it was filmed in Bilbao, a city in the Basque Country in Spain, you will hear quite a bit of Euskara, also known as Basque language. However, this show is mostly in Spanish, and it moves quickly. We learn within the first 10 minutes that one woman commits suicide as another’s political life is ruined when a sex tape of her is released over social media. Although the characters’ lives are separate, these two incidents connect them in a very profound way. How? I’ll let you watch it to find out!

During the series, we learn about both victims – Malen and Ane. Malen, an important political figure (mayor of the city), tries to navigate her life after the scandal. Does she stand down and admit defeat? Or does she realize that she is the victim, and fight for her career? Meanwhile, Ane commits suicide over a similar issue – the distribution of a sex video and of racy pictures of her amongst her male colleagues at a factory. Do the foremen protect her? Unfortunately, through these incidences (and several more), we learn the difference between acting supportive and taking action to help these vulnerable women. It made me open my eyes to this pressing issue and how so many women stay silent out of shame. It also is a very good life lesson to all of us, but especially the youth: trust no one. When it comes to any form of photo or video of this nature that you have, never trust anyone with it, because relationships change, and resentment can make us do some very regrettable things. It could come at a very expensive cost as we’ve seen with Ane. Although this was a very gripping series, the topics are quite risqué. And even though I did say that there is a great lesson learned by the younger generations, I would not recommend it to any child. I would say at least 18 years old or more could handle this show, but I also recognize that students these days are watching everything. If you are in high school and would like to try this show out, please make sure you have a trusted adult to talk to about it. With that said, I would highly recommend it and hope that a second season comes out! Also, you might recognize a few of these actors, such as Itziar Ituño from Casa de Papel (Money Heist) and Marc Martínez from Hache. Both gave incredible performances, and I cannot wait to see what they do next!
